Here’s a tip for filming crt’s though, I discovered this through trial & error coz I film a lot off crt’s: keep your camera on 50fps but set your shutter speed to 1/60 or 1/120 this will stop the “roll” effect you get on the crt’s in your vid. And if you put your ISO between 400 & 600 when filming indoors, the colours will really pop off the screens too.

How do they keep the high scores? Do they turn them off at the end of each day?
A few of them save high scores (Outrun for example), but most are lost when the machines are reset. Of course not everyone realises this, so they spend 10 mins playing Dig Dug, get to the top of the default high score table, then proudly post a picture of it on Instagram declaring themselves champion of the world!
